From 5852669ce17d7857a12082f747560a0d4cc46185 Mon Sep 17 00:00:00 2001 From: Hash9 Date: Mon, 3 Jul 2006 21:27:25 +0000 Subject: allow modules to define their own user preference tabs --- modules/userprefs.php | 9 +++++++++ modules/userprefs.tpl | 1 + 2 files changed, 10 insertions(+) create mode 100644 modules/userprefs.php create mode 100644 modules/userprefs.tpl (limited to 'modules') diff --git a/modules/userprefs.php b/modules/userprefs.php new file mode 100644 index 0000000..2b6ee77 --- /dev/null +++ b/modules/userprefs.php @@ -0,0 +1,9 @@ +storePreference( 'messages_max_records', $_REQUEST['messages_max_records'], 'users' ); + $editUser->storePreference( 'messages_min_priority', $_REQUEST['messages_min_priority'], 'users' ); + $editUser->storePreference( 'messages_alert', !empty( $_REQUEST['messages_alert'] ) ? 'y' : 'n', 'users' ); + $editUser->storePreference( 'messages_allow_messages', !empty( $_REQUEST['messages_allow_messages'] ) ? 'y' : 'n', 'users' ); +} +?> \ No newline at end of file diff --git a/modules/userprefs.tpl b/modules/userprefs.tpl new file mode 100644 index 0000000..a898faf --- /dev/null +++ b/modules/userprefs.tpl @@ -0,0 +1 @@ +{include file='bitpackage:messages/messages_preferences_inc.tpl'} \ No newline at end of file -- cgit v1.3